Official abstract text for this publication.
Disclosed are compositions comprising one or more latex polymers selected from acrylate latex, polyurethane latex polymers, and mixtures thereof, a dispersion of particles of at least one silicone latex polymer; and optionally, a solvent. Methods of using the compositions on keratinous substrates such as hair are also disclosed.

What is claimed is: 1. A hair styling composition comprising: (a) (1) latex polymer A having a Young's modulus ranging from about 0.1 MPa to about 10 MPa, and a strain, under stress at 0.5 MPa, of at least about 1%, wherein latex polymer A is Acrylates copolymer, Acrylates/Ethylhexyl Acrylate copolymer, Acrylates/VA copolymer, Polyurethane-34, Polyurethane-32, or Polyurethane-48; and (2) latex polymer B having a Young's modulus ranging from about 10 MPa to about 6 GPa, and a strain, under stress at 0.5 MPa, of less than about 5%, wherein latex polymer B is Acrylates copolymer, Polyacrylate-2 crosspolymer, Styrene/Acrylic copolymer, Polyurethane-35, Polyurethane-1, Polycarbamyl Polyglycol Ester, Styrene/Acrylates Copolymer, or Styrene/Acrylates/Ammonium Methacrylate Copolymer; wherein latex polymers A and B are dispersed particles in an aqueous dispersion medium; (b) a dispersion of particles of at least one silicone latex polymer, wherein the silicone latex polymer is formed from (i) dimethylvinylsiloxypolydimethylsiloxane and (ii) organohydropolysiloxane of formula (II): wherein n ranges from 15 to 25; and optionally, (c) a solvent; wherein the weight ratio of the at least one silicone latex polymer (b) to the latex polymers (a) ranges from about 10:1 to about 1:10; and wherein the composition produces a film having a Young's modulus ranging up about 1 GPa, and a strain, under stress at 10 MPa, of less than about 70%. 2.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the latex polymers A and B are present in a combined amount ranging from about 0.1% to about 30% by weight, based on the total weight of the composition. 3.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the at least one silicone latex polymer (b) is present in an amount ranging from about 0.1% to about 30% by weight, based on the total weight of the composition. 4.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the weight ratio of the at least one silicone latex polymer (b) to the latex polymers A and B ranges from about 3:1 to about 1:3. 5. The hair styling composition of claim 4 , wherein the weight ratio of the at least one silicone latex polymer (b) to the latex polymers A and B is about 1:1. 6.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the aqueous dispersion medium further comprises C 12 -C 13 Pareth-3 and C 12 -C 13 Pareth-23. 7.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the latex polymers A and B are polyurethane latex polymers. 8.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the latex polymers A and B are acrylate latex polymers. 9.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the latex polymers A and B comprise a acrylate latex polymer and a polyurethane latex polymer; wherein when polymer A is an acrylate latex polymer, polymer B is a polyurethane latex polymer; and when polymer A is a polyurethane latex polymer, polymer B is an acrylate latex polymer. 10. The hair styling composition of claim 9 wherein the latex polymers A and B are present in a combined amount ranging from about 0.25% to about 10% by weight, based on the total weight of the composition. 11.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the weight ratio of latex polymers A:B ranges from about 10:1 to about 1:10. 12. The hair styling composition of claim 11 , wherein the weight ratio of latex polymers A:B ranges from about 1:5 to about 5:1. 13. The hair styling composition of claim 12 , wherein the weight ratio of latex polymers A:B is about 1:1. 14.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, wherein the composition further comprises a solvent (c) selected from water, at least one organic solvent, and mixtures thereof. 15. The hair styling composition of claim 1 , further comprising at least one additional component selected from wax dispersions, oils, surfactants, film-forming polymers other than film-forming latex polymers, rheology modifiers, thickening agents, emulsifying agents, structuring agents, propellants, vitamins, plant extracts, propellants, shine agents, conditioning agents, and mixtures thereof. 16. A method of styling hair comprising: (i) applying the hair styling composition of claim 1 onto hair; and (ii) optionally, using a means for styling the hair. 17. A method of making a hair styling composition, the process comprising: A. combining: (a) (1) latex polymer A having a Young's modulus ranging from about 0.1 MPa to about 10 MPa, and a strain, under stress at 0.5 MPa, of at least about 1%, wherein latex polymer A is Acrylates copolymer, Acrylates/Ethylhexyl Acrylate copolymer, Acrylates/VA copolymer, Polyurethane-34, Polyurethane-32, or Polyurethane-48; and (2) latex polymer B having a Young's modulus ranging from about 10 MPa to about 6 GPa, and a strain, under stress at 0.5 MPa, of less than about 5%, wherein latex polymer B is Acrylates copolymer, Polyacrylate-2 crosspolymer, Styrene/Acrylic copolymer, Polyurethane-35, Polyurethane-1, Polycarbamyl Polyglycol Ester, Styrene/Acrylates Copolymer, or Styrene/Acrylates/Ammonium Methacrylate Copolymer; wherein latex polymers A and B are dispersed particles in an aqueous dispersion medium; (b) a dispersion of particles of at least one silicone latex polymer, wherein the silicone latex polymer is formed from (i) dimethylvinylsiloxypolydimethylsiloxane and (ii) organohydropolysiloxane of formula (II): wherein n ranges from 15 to 25; and optionally, (c) a solvent; wherein the weight ratio of the at least one silicone latex polymer (b) to the latex polymers A and B ranges from about 10:1 to about 1:10; and B. mixing the components in (A) in order to form the hair styling composition; and wherein the composition produces a film having a Young's modulus ranging up about 1 GPa, and a strain, under stress at 10 MPa, of less than about 70%.
